GALLERY: Bleeding for a good cause

"Every unit of blood you donate, saves three peoples' lives."

NKZN SANBS held an awards evening at the Pines on March 18.

The purpose of the evening was to congratulate and recognise men and women who are loyal blood donors, and to motivate the community to donate blood.

“Every unit of blood you donate, saves three peoples’ lives,” said marketing manager, Shavani Sewpaul.

Guests were educated on healthy food choices and procedures to follow to become a blood donor. Ms Sewpaul also touched the importance of blood donating and explained how blood had no substitute. She also thanked everyone she called loyal donors, and who never missed the opportunity to donate.

SANBS zone manager, Phelelani Mhkize welcomed guests and handed awards to milestone donors, who had donated fifty or more units of blood.

Donor committee chairperson, James Dlamini spoke on behalf of all donors and said he thought donors played one of the most important roles in SANBS chain, as their blood was used to save lives.

“As a donor we need to feel special and needed when we go to donate our blood. Supporting SANBS is important to me as I know my blood is saving lives. The organisation adds value to our blood, so donate as much as you can and do it unselfishly,” he said.

Shavani Sewpaul concluded the evening with her quirky sense of humour and and thanked donors for their contribution to saving a life.
